Predicting Service Execution Time towards a Runtime Monitoring Approach
This paper presents a prediction method for Web services execution time based on monitoring service data collected at runtime. The prediction method is called RHDB (recent history data based) method and is based on Pareto's law and statistical regularity. By comparing XM method, mean method, local mean method and RHDB method proposed in this paper, the conclusion is that RHDB method has better prediction result.
